Job Description
Position Summary
The Growth Content & Communication Manager is the storyteller who bridges the gap between product value and market need. This role is responsible for developing a content strategy and creating compelling assets that fuel integrated campaigns, enable the sales team, and support event strategy—all while maintaining a consistent brand voice. This individual will collaborate cross-functionally to ensure content is on-brand and effectively drive growth.
The Growth Content & Communication Manager is a full-time, remote, exempt position and reports to the Director, Growth Enablement.
Specific Responsibilities
Integrated Content Strategy
- Develop a content strategy and editorial calendar that directly supports integrated campaign themes, addresses buyer pain points, and aligns with SEO goals
- Develop a deep expertise in the CAQH product portfolio to serve as a subject matter expert for the marketing team on product capabilities, benefits, and use cases.
Content Creation & Cross-Functional Support
- Oversee the creation of a wide range of demand-generation and sales-enablement assets, including whitepapers, case studies, blog posts, sales presentations, and video scripts.
- Partner with the Campaign Strategy Lead to develop core campaign messaging and key content offers for lead generation.
- Collaborate with the Event Strategy Lead to develop compelling event-specific content, presentations, and demo scripts.
Sales Enablement
- Work with Sales management to understand enablement needs and develop effective tools like battle cards, competitive briefs, and ROI calculators.
- Manage the sales enablement platform, ensuring content is easy to find, use, and share.
Brand & Message Stewardship
- Ensure all product marketing content is on-brand, consistent in tone, and optimized for the CAQH website and user experience.
- Develop and maintain core product messaging documents that articulate key value propositions.
